Coral Strand (or Trá an Dóilín) beach is a stunning small beach as the beach is made up of coralline algae known as maerl, making this biogenic gravel beach very rare and of great conservation importance. The beach has rock pools and coves to explore. Facilities at the beach include car parking, seasonal lifeguards, toilets, and first aid points. Read more…
Brigit’s Garden is a Garden and Celtic Heritage Center set within 11 acres of native woodland and wildflower meadows. Our 4 main gardens represent the Celtic festivals of Samhain, Imbolc, Bealtaine and Lughnasa.
